City Government-Executive Offices in 62841 Freeman Spur, IL

2 businesses found


Freeman Spur City Hall

19072 Freeman Spur Road , 62841
Phone: (618) 942-3594

Freeman Spur Village Sewage

19072 Freeman Spur Road , 62841
Phone: (618) 942-7646